数据库查询包括什么意思
-
数据库查询是指在数据库中检索数据的过程。它是通过使用特定的查询语言(如SQL)来提取所需的数据。数据库查询可以执行各种操作,包括选择(从表中选择特定的行)、过滤(根据特定的条件筛选数据)、排序(按特定的顺序排列数据)、聚合(对数据进行汇总计算)等。
以下是数据库查询的一些重要概念和操作:
-
查询语言:数据库查询通常使用结构化查询语言(SQL)进行。SQL是一种专门用于在关系型数据库中执行查询的语言。它可以通过指定查询条件和操作来检索和操作数据库中的数据。
-
查询语句:查询语句是指在数据库中执行的具体查询操作。它由关键字、表名、字段名、查询条件和操作组成。常见的查询语句包括SELECT、FROM、WHERE、ORDER BY等关键字。
-
查询条件:查询条件是用于过滤数据的条件。它可以使用比较运算符(如等于、大于、小于等)、逻辑运算符(如AND、OR、NOT等)和通配符(如%、_等)来定义。查询条件可以根据需要组合使用,以获取所需的数据。
-
查询结果:查询结果是执行查询后返回的数据集。它可以是一个或多个行的集合,每行代表数据库中的一条记录。查询结果可以根据需要进行排序、分组和聚合操作,以满足特定的需求。
-
查询优化:查询优化是指通过优化查询语句和数据库结构来提高查询性能的过程。优化查询可以包括创建索引、合理设计表结构、使用适当的查询条件和操作等。通过优化查询可以减少查询的执行时间和资源消耗,提高数据库的响应速度。
总之,数据库查询是通过使用查询语言来检索数据库中的数据的过程。它可以根据需要选择、过滤、排序和聚合数据,以满足特定的查询需求。查询优化可以提高查询性能,使数据库更高效地处理查询操作。
1年前 -
-
数据库查询是指在数据库中根据特定的条件从表中检索数据的过程。通过数据库查询,用户可以获取所需的数据,并进行进一步的分析和处理。数据库查询包括以下几个方面的意思:
-
检索数据:数据库查询的主要目的是从表中检索数据。用户可以指定查询条件,比如特定的列、行或者特定的数值范围,从而获取符合条件的数据。
-
过滤数据:数据库查询可以通过条件过滤数据,只返回满足特定条件的数据。比如,用户可以查询某个日期范围内的销售记录,或者查询某个地区的客户信息。
-
聚合数据:数据库查询可以对数据进行聚合操作,计算出总和、平均值、最大值、最小值等统计结果。用户可以利用聚合查询来获取统计报表或者分析数据的特征。
-
排序数据:数据库查询可以按照特定的列对数据进行排序,以便更好地理解和分析数据。用户可以指定升序或降序排列,以满足不同的需求。
-
连接数据:数据库查询可以通过连接操作将多个表中的数据关联起来,从而获取更丰富的信息。用户可以通过连接查询来获取关联表中的数据,进行复杂的数据分析和处理。
-
更新数据:数据库查询不仅可以用于检索数据,还可以用于更新数据。用户可以通过查询语句来修改表中的数据,包括插入新数据、更新现有数据和删除数据等操作。
总之,数据库查询是数据库管理系统中非常重要的功能之一,它可以帮助用户获取所需的数据,并进行各种数据处理操作,从而满足不同的需求。数据库查询的灵活性和强大性使得用户能够更好地管理和利用数据库中的数据。
1年前 -
-
数据库查询是指在数据库中检索数据的过程。它允许用户通过指定特定的条件来获取所需的数据,并根据这些条件从数据库中检索出满足条件的数据记录。
数据库查询可以用于执行各种操作,如数据的插入、更新和删除,以及数据的查询和排序。查询可以根据不同的条件过滤数据,例如按特定的字段值、日期范围、逻辑运算符等进行查询。
数据库查询通常使用结构化查询语言(SQL)来编写和执行。SQL是一种用于管理关系型数据库的编程语言,它具有丰富的语法和功能,可以实现复杂的查询操作。
下面是数据库查询的一般流程:
-
确定查询目标:首先,需要确定要查询的数据表和字段。这可以通过分析需求和数据库结构来完成。
-
编写查询语句:使用SQL语句编写查询语句。查询语句通常使用SELECT语句来指定要检索的字段和表名。还可以使用WHERE子句来指定查询条件,以筛选出满足条件的数据。
-
执行查询:将查询语句发送到数据库管理系统(DBMS)以执行查询操作。DBMS将根据查询语句的指令执行相应的操作。
-
获取结果:执行查询后,可以从DBMS中获取查询结果。结果可以是一个包含满足查询条件的数据记录的结果集。
-
处理结果:对查询结果进行处理和分析。可以对结果进行排序、分组、计数等操作,以满足具体的需求。
-
显示结果:将处理后的结果以合适的方式呈现给用户。可以将结果显示在控制台、图形界面或Web页面上。
数据库查询还可以使用一些高级技术和功能,如连接多个表、使用聚合函数进行数据汇总、创建视图和存储过程等。这些技术和功能可以提供更灵活和强大的查询能力,以满足复杂的查询需求。
1年前 -